Runbook: Pictaloupe thumbnail cache leak. Symptom: the render workers on the Dovetail cluster grow past 6 GB RSS within 12 hours, then OOM. Cause: evicted entries keep decoded bitmaps pinned via the preview overlay. Mitigation: restart workers in rolling order, then set cache.max_entries to 2000 in the Pictaloupe admin panel. To access the admin panel's diagnostics endpoint, authenticate with the internal key below.

app token of tagug-hahaf = kto2_9v

Handover note — for the warehouse shift lead, Pellow Yard site. Since the site printer is still out of service, this month's payslips for all warehouse staff have been printed centrally at the Grayling Road office and sealed in individual envelopes, bundled alphabetically in one locked satchel. Please keep the satchel in the cage office until distribution at shift change, and record each envelope handed out on the attached sheet. The courier hand-over must be done per the confidential instruction below.

dispatch memo: the istwyn norwyn courier leaves the lamael kaswyn briwyn tamix jorael gorix zoreth holir ledger at gate 3079 under passcode 677723

Ticket #—locked vault blocking the Cobaltkit release. Hey, quick one: the signing vault for our shared component library locked itself after three bad attempts (my fault, sorry). We can't cut v4.2.0 of Cobaltkit until it's unsealed, and downstream teams are pinned to a broken 4.1.3. Versioning policy says patch releases can't skip the vault, so no workaround. Could you unseal it today? The recovery passphrase you'll need is right below.

recovery phrase for fajeg-kawep: druix-gorius-briax-ulaeth-fraox-lammir-pelox-jormir-pelwyn-julir

Document Transport — Quarterly Stock-Count Ledger. Shift leads at Harkwell Distribution prepare the ledger for collection at the end of each count cycle. Seal it in an approved pouch, log the seal number, and keep it in the cage until the courier arrives. Do not release it early. The hand-over instruction for the courier follows.

courier memo of yajef-bajep: the frawyn jordor courier leaves the norwyn ledger at gate 2781 under passcode 330769